Host VO The breed is named for the border region of England and Scotland. Shepherds in… |
Host VO …this area carefully bred dogs over many generations. |
HOST VO The result is a dog that may just be the perfect herding breed.
ANDREA ARDEN VO I don’t think there’s any dog that excels better at herding than… |
ANDREA ARDEN OC …Border Collies. |
MUSIC SEGUE
Host VO The Border Collie is a born athlete. Its muscular supple body is bred for speed and stamina.
TYSON KILMER VO Very, very hyper, a dog that loves to run, loves to herd, loves to chase animals. |
MUSIC SEGUE
HOST VO Shepherds were also attracted to the Border Collies’ fiercely intense stare, sometimes called the eye. Border Collies use this gaze to intimidate and control livestock.
ANDREA ARDEN VO When they’re focused on something, it is very hard to break that concentration.
MUSIC SEGUE
HOST VO That great intelligence is the key to this herding dog’s prowess. |
HOST VO Border Collies were bred to complete complex tasks both with humans and independently.
TYSON KILMER VO When you hear the term man’s best friend, a border… |
TYSON KILMER OC …collie comes to mind. |
MUSIC SEGUE |
HOST VO A fourth unique physical characteristic gives the Border Collie even more of an edge. When herding, the dog can move quickly in a crouching position. It’s reminiscent of a stalking cat. This trait is due to a space between the tops of the shoulder blades. The almost locomotive movement allows the Border Collie to make subtle adjustments to manage a herd with absolute |
precision.

HOST VO Whether it’s herding sheep, playing Frisbee or performing amazing tricks, training is where this breed shines, but if you step up to a Border Collie, you better know what you’re doing. |
ANDREA ARDEN VO If you don’t know what you’re doing, you… |
ANDREA ARDEN VO …could end up with a dog who is incredibly destructive.
HOST VO This is not a good apartment dog.
TYSON KILMER VO/OC I would definitely see this dog in a rural environment.
HOST VO Besides some concerns for hip dysplasia and eye issues, Border Collies are generally healthy.
TYSON KILMER VO/OC For the most part, these guys live to a ripe age.
HOST VO There are several coat types, each with slightly different grooming requirements, but in general, this is an easy dog to groom.
JOEY VILLANI VO/OC Brushing and combing is essential because the dog does shed. It’s a double-coated breed.
MUSIC SEGUE
HOST VO If its need for mental stimulation and exercise is met, the Border Collie is a wonderful family pet, but if you don’t provide for its needs, watch out.
ANDREA ARDEN VO/OC If you don’t focus that herding instinct, they are very likely start… |
ANDREA ARDEN OC …herding your children, which means nipping at their heels. |
HOST VO In general, the Border Collie thrives with lots of space and activity. It’s an extremely healthy dog, with relatively light grooming needs. Though super smart, Border Collies won’t just lie down for anyone. This breed is definitely not for everyone, but if its needs are being met, the Border Collie is a good family dog.

HOST VO You might think an English Mastiff would need a house the size of castle, but this animal is sedentary enough that an average sized home will do, and a daily walk around the neighborhood will keep this slow-moving dog exercised, but if you’re a neat freak, beware.
SUSAN PEARSON VO They have big, big feet so they track in all this dirt, and they slobber constantly.
HOST VO English Mastiffs have their share of health issues. The breed can suffer from conditions like hip dysplasia, bloat, obesity, bone cancer and, of course, eye diseases. Their life expectancy is ten to 12 years. Grooming them is very easy, but bathing them, well, that could be another story.
DR. KAREN HALLIGAN VO/OC They’re so big. So,
FEMALE IN STRIPED SHIRT VO You’re so big.
DR. KAREN HALLIGAN VO |
…you might have trouble getting them in the bathtub.
HOST VO English Mastiffs respond moderately well to obedience training, but you’ll need some patience because these dogs don’t do anything quickly. English Mastiffs are docile and devoted to their caretakers, but are not recommended for families with small children simply because of their enormous size, which creates other disadvantages.
DR. KAREN HALLIGAN VO/OC They poop a lot.
MUSIC OUT
HOST VO To sum it up, the English Mastiff is a gentle giant, but it’s definitely not for everyone.
MUSIC IN |
HOST VO These… |
HOST VO …tremendous dogs do not require much exercise, but they do take up a lot of space. Their size makes them prone to a range of health problems. They can suffer from eye problems, bloat and dysplasia, but their grooming requirements are minimal. Training them requires patience and as a family pet, they are protective and loving but are not a safe choice for families with small children. |

HOST VO So, to recap, the Border Collie is one of the smartest breeds on the planet. They were bred to tend livestock on tough terrain. Today, they make a difficult dog if you live in the city but a wonderful pet if you love Frisbee. The Chinese Crested often wins ugly dog contests. Many are born hairless but for a small plume on their head and feet. The English Mastiff is the largest breed of dog on Earth. One tipped the scales at a whopping 343 pounds. They’re beautiful, lazy dogs that love nothing better than a lounge on the couch. The Italian Greyhound is a shrunken version of the larger Greyhound. They’re faster than your average dog, but they’re also frail and require extra care in cold weather. Some are even litter box trained to avoid the cold. |
HOST VO The Lhasa Apso is an ancient Asian breed known for its distinctive bark who was bred to guard Buddhist temples. Remember every breed of dog is different, and individuals may not adhere strictly to breed standards. If you’re bringing a dog into your family, do your homework.
